The Catacombs of Paris, that vast underground community of tunnels that holds the stays of more than 6 million deceased Parisians, has been a supply of inspiration for writers from Victor Hugo to Umberto Eco, and it's also one in all the top locations on this planet for ghost hunters.
Beneath Paris lies a tunnel network of thoughts-boggling complexity protecting a complete of roughly 185 miles. The Catacombs have been formed at the end of the 18th century when the Cimetière des Saints-Innocents, which had been in use for greater than 10 centuries, became a supply of illness for town. In 1785, the cemetery was cleared out, and bodies have been transferred to old quarries on the city's outskirts. From the late 18th century until the mid-19th century, black-draped carriages passed the city's many cemeteries, transferring human remains to their new underground destination. The bones of millions of individuals were finally relocated to the Catacombs, where they were collected and customary into elaborate partitions and pillars of skulls and bones. Guests to the subterranean site have reported the feeling of being touched by invisible palms, being adopted, and some have even felt the sensation of being strangled. Take a self-guided tour by visiting the Catacombs of Paris Museum. The American South has a wealthy history, however few cities have a extra attention-grabbing past than Savannah, Ga. The handsome, mid-size metropolis has an unofficial saying, "Savannah was constructed on its dead," as a result of some portions of the town have been constructed on prime of massive cemeteries with 1000's of graves. There are other factors that would account for town's high population of ghosts and ghouls. Savannah was based as a debtor colony in the 18th century and it served as a battleground throughout the American Revolution. In the course of the Civil Struggle, Normal Sherman and the Union Military occupied the city. So many ghosts, spirits and apparitions have been reported in Savannah that the American Institute of Parapsychology named it America's Most Haunted Metropolis in 2002. The Pirates' Home was widespread amongst sailors in the 18th and MemoryWave Guide nineteenth centuries, and local legend has it that Captain Flint from Robert Louis Stevenson's standard e book "Treasure Island" died in the bar.
The Pirates' House additionally has an underground tunnel that leads out to the Savannah River. One other supposed hotspot for ghosts is the Sorrel-Weed Home, an enormous 1838 home that has been featured on widespread Tv shows like "Ghost Hunters" and "The At present Show". Visitors to the Sorrel-Weed Home have reported listening to noises that sound like battle, marching bands or parties when the house is empty. Others have reported feeling vibrations that make them really feel uncomfortable. However paranormal exercise is one thing that must be seen or felt to be believed. Because of its popularity as a ghost hangout, Savannah is house to dozens of haunted tours that can take you deep into the town's most haunted haunts.
